AnswerWhy do I see only 42 apps on Windows Mobile Marketplace ?

    Currently, there are over 200+ apps in the English catalog with new apps being added every day. However, your locale as well as type of device (PPC or Smartphone) and device capabilities (D-Pad, GPS, etc.) can result in fewer applications being available. Marketplace applies catalog filtering to reduce the liklihood that incompatible apps will be downloaded to your phone.

    try to follow these steps:

    1.  Go to Settings --> System --> Regional Settings --> Select "English (United States)
    2.  Now turn your phone off and turn it back on.
    3.  When you turn your phone on, put it into FLIGHT MODE.  Turn your GSM phone connection OFF.
    4.  Turn your wifi on and connect to a wifi connection.
    5.  Open Marketplace.
    6.  You should now see all US applications and currency should be displayed in $

    Mobile Operator billing is dependent on your mobile operator signing up with Microsoft to provide this service. If your mobile operator is not specifically listed by name as an billing option during initial sign-up on your device, then MO billing is unavailable and Marketplace presents credit card as the default payment method. Selecting Charge to my Mobile Phone bill on the Marketplace website has no effect on Billing Preferences unless MO billing is available.
